搜索表單制作語法:帝國網站管理系統4.7提供強大的搜索功能。 |
搜索表單變量說明 |
變量名 | 說明 | 例子 |
搜索表單提交地址 | POST方式:/e/search/index.php | |
GET方式:/e/search/?searchget=1 | /e/search/?searchget=1&keyboard=帝國&show=title | |
keyboard | 搜索關鍵字變量 | |
show | 搜索字段變量(多個字段用","格開。搜索字段必須是后臺模型開啟搜索的字段) | |
classid | 搜索欄目ID(不設置為不限,多個欄目可用","格開,設置父欄目會搜索所有子欄目) | |
ztid | 搜索專題ID(不設置為不限,多個專題可用","格開) | |
tbname | 按數據表搜索(需與搜索模板ID結合) | |
tempid | 所用搜索模板ID(一般跟按表搜索結合使用) | |
starttime與endtime | 分別為搜索發布起始時間與結束時間的信息(不填為不限.格式:2008-02-27) | |
startprice與endprice | 分別為商品價格的起始價格與結束價格(不填為不限) | |
搜索特殊字段 | id : 按信息ID搜索 keyboard : 按關鍵字搜索(可實現按tags列出信息) userid : 按發布者用戶ID搜索 username : 按發布者用戶名搜索 | |
member | 值為0則不限制 值為1則為只搜索會員投稿的信息 值為2則為只搜索管理員增加的信息 | |
orderby | 排序字段: 0:按發布日期(默認) 1:按ID 2:按評論數 3:按瀏覽人氣 4:按下載數 | |
myorder | 排序方式: 0:倒序排列(默認) 1:順序排列 | |
andor | 設置多條件查詢之間關聯關系,有兩種: or : 或者的關系(默認) and : 并且的關系 | |
hh | 邏輯運算聯結符變量: LT : 小于 GT : 大于 EQ : 等于 LE : 小于等于 GE : 大于等于 NE : 不等于 IN : 包含(搜索關鍵字用空格隔開每個值) BT : 范圍,兩個值之間(搜索關鍵字用空格隔開兩個值) LK : 模糊查詢(默認) |
單條件搜索表單制作范例 |
一、表單范例1: |
1、用Dreamweaver制作好表單: |
設計視圖: 代碼模式下的表單代碼 |
搜索表單多條件并列搜索語法說明 |
多字段、多邏輯運算聯結符并列搜索 |
(一)、多字段并列搜索:有“字符串”與“數組”兩種傳遞方式 |
1、字符串傳遞為例子: |
(說明:上面為模糊查詢title字段包含“標題”字符或者writer字段包含“作者”的信息) |
2、數組傳遞為例子: |
(說明:上面為模糊查詢title字段包含“標題”字符或者writer字段包含“作者”的信息) |
(二)、多邏輯運算聯結符并列搜索 |
1、字符串傳遞為例子: |
(說明:上面為模糊查詢title字段包含“標題”字符或者writer字段等于“作者”的信息) |
2、字符串傳遞為例子: |
(說明:上面為模糊查詢title字段包含“標題”字符或者writer字段等于“作者”的信息) |
多條件并列搜索的表單制作范例 |
二、表單范例2:實現按標題、作者、錄入者與信息ID同時搜索的表單 |
1、用Dreamweaver制作好表單: |
代碼模式下的表單代碼 上面例子html代碼 |
新聞熱點
疑難解答